MRAEL are currently on the lookout for a motivated and enthusiastic Apprentice Fitter & Turner to join a dynamic team with Thomas Borthwicks and Sons.

Our Client, Thomas Borthwicks and Sons oversee every step of the beef production process, from breeding and feedlotting to processing and packaging. Their operations are based in Bakers Creek, Queensland, a region known for its rich agricultural heritage. By selecting cattle from across Eastern Australia and raising them in optimal conditions with a nutrient-rich diet, they ensure that their beef maintains the superior marbling, tenderness, and flavor that their customers expect.
